Java绘图技术基础
Java绘图技术基础是指利用Java语言来实现图形绘制和显示的技术。Java提供了丰富的图形绘制类库,例如Graphics类、JPanel类、JFrame类等,开发者可以通过这些类来实现各种图形绘制和显示。
在Java中,Graphics类是绘图的重要类,可以理解成一只画笔。Graphics类提供了多种绘图方法,例如drawLine()、drawOval()、drawRect()等,可以用来绘制各种图形。同时,Graphics类还提供了setColor()方法,可以用来设置绘图的颜色。
在绘图技术基础中,还有一个重要的概念就是paint()方法。paint()方法是JPanel类的一个方法,用于绘制组件的外观。paint()方法会在组件第一次显示时被自动调用,以绘制组件的初始外观。同时,repaint()方法也可以用来刷新组件的外观。
在实例讲解中,我们可以看到一个简单的示例代码,展示了如何使用Java绘图技术基础来绘制图形。代码中定义了一个MyPanel类,继承自JPanel类,并覆盖了paint()方法。在paint()方法中,我们可以使用Graphics类的方法来绘制图形,例如drawOval()、drawLine()、drawRect()等。
在paint()方法中,我们首先调用super.paint(g)方法,以完成父类的初始化。然后,我们使用Graphics类的方法来绘制图形,例如绘制圆、直线、矩形等。同时,我们还可以使用setColor()方法来设置绘图的颜色。
在示例代码中,我们还可以看到如何使用Image类来显示图片。在paint()方法中,我们可以使用drawImage()方法来显示图片。
Java绘图技术基础是Java语言中的一种重要技术,提供了丰富的图形绘制类库和方法,开发者可以通过这些类和方法来实现各种图形绘制和显示。
知识点:
* Java绘图技术基础的概念
* Graphics类的使用
* paint()方法的使用
* repaint()方法的使用
* JPanel类的使用
* JFrame类的使用
* Image类的使用
* drawLine()方法的使用
* drawOval()方法的使用
* drawRect()方法的使用
* setColor()方法的使用
* drawImage()方法的使用
Java绘图技术基础是Java语言中的一种重要技术,提供了丰富的图形绘制类库和方法,开发者可以通过这些类和方法来实现各种图形绘制和显示。